The G9A42 series K2 coated carbide milling cutters feature a ripper geometry for high metal removal rates and a chamfer prep for additional cutting edge protection. K2 carbide range from global market leaders YG-1 are the number 1 best selling tool for general purpose milling. Ideal for general milling steel <45HRc, stainless steel, cast iron, copper & aluminium.
- Ripper helix profile for high metal removal rates
 - Chamfer prep for additional cutting edge protection
 - Special K2 coating for longer tool life, high heat and wear resistance
 - Dry cutting on steel can increase tool life up to 40%
 - Also suitable for general milling of steel, stainless steel, cast iron & non-ferrous
 - Consistent and reliable performance in general machining conditions
 - Made from high-quality micrograin carbide.
 - Manufactured by global market leader YG-1
